A Story That Unveils the Pain of War
“Among You: The Extraordinary True Story of a Soldier Broken by War” by Jake Wood dives deep into the real-life struggles of military service and its aftermath. This raw and gripping memoir sheds light on the emotional consequences of combat. With brutal honesty, Jake Wood recounts his journey, offering readers an eye-opening perspective on resilience and recovery.
Why This Book Matters
Jake Wood’s narrative showcases the harsh realities faced by soldiers both during and after service. The book reveals the psychological toll of war, presenting a moving insight into PTSD, survivor’s guilt, and personal loss. It also serves as a call to action for better mental health support for veterans, making it an essential read for anyone seeking to understand the human cost of war.
